Output 8c50c52d8e34ae0ea8f8fdc23a3e0f71785e5aaf0a5a1c71936f3bab9de9642c:9

value
1362800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33334194b908dfc73e87d22fc8ee143f7b4588e3 OP_EQUAL
address
9w6zXWoPKPqQdsSkoFFpeKKACiEbce98mJ
transaction
8c50c52d8e34ae0ea8f8fdc23a3e0f71785e5aaf0a5a1c71936f3bab9de9642c